Adeonid bryozoans construct antler-like erect colonies and are common in bryozoan assemblages along the Japanese Pacifi c coast. The taxonomy of Japanese adeonid species, however, has not been studied since their original descriptions more than 100 years ago. In the present study, adeonid specimens from historical collections and material recently collected along the Japanese coast are examined. Eight adeonid species in two genera were detected, of which Adeonella jahanai sp. nov., Adeonellopsis parvirostrum sp. nov., and Adeonellopsis toyoshioae sp. nov. are described as new species based on the branch width, size and morphology of frontal or suboral avicularia, shape and size of areolar pores, and size of the spiramen. Adeonellopsis arculifera (Canu & Bassler, 1929) is a new record for Japan. -

FOREWORD Bryozoansare predominantly marine, invertebrate animals whose curious and often attractive forms have long excited the interest of naturalists. In past times they were regarded as plants, and the plant- !ike appearance of some species was later formalized in the term "zoophyte", which also embraced the hydroids and a few other enigmatic animal groups. As "corallines" they were considered to be close to the Cnidaria, while "moss animals" neatly described the appearance of a feeding colony. Establishing their animal nature did not resolve the question of systematic affinity. It is only comparatively recently that Bryozoa have been accepted as a phylum in their own right, although an early view of them as for- ming a single phylogenetic unit, the Lophophorata, with the sessile, filter-feeding brachiopods and pho- ronids, still persists. -

NOVOSEL Abstract: Bryozoans of the eastern Adriatic Sea are presented through the distribution and characte- ristics of the dominant species in the main benthic ecosystems: rocky bottoms, seagrass Posidonia ocean- ica (L.) DELILE meadows, marine caves and soft bottoms. Bryozoan assemblages were surveyed and sam- pled from 22 sites along the eastern Adriatic Sea coast. Among surveyed biocoenoses, the coralligenous biocoenosis harboured the largest diversity in bryozoans, followed by semi-cave biocoenosis, biocoeno- sis of seagrass Posidonia oceanica meadow and biocoenosis of photophilic algae. Some particular bryozo- an assemblages such as large bryozoans that live under the influence of submarine freshwater springs („vruljas"), on the magmatic rocks, dense meadow of Celhria fistulosa and C. salicomioides and meadow of Margaretw cereoides were also discussed. The bryozoan assemblages of the Adriatic Sea correspond in general to those of the Mediterranean Sea. Since about 400 species have been recorded in the Medi- terranean and only 222 species in the eastern Adriatic, future researches are expected to confirm much larger bryozoan diversity in the eastern Adriatic Sea. www.nature.com/scientificreports OPEN Divergent responses to warming of two common co-occurring Mediterranean bryozoans Received: 9 May 2018 Marta Pagès-Escolà1, Bernat Hereu1, Joaquim Garrabou2, Ignasi Montero-Serra1,2, Accepted: 15 November 2018 Andrea Gori2, Daniel Gómez-Gras2, Blanca Figuerola 3 & Cristina Linares 1 Published: xx xx xxxx Climate change threatens the structure and function of marine ecosystems, highlighting the importance of understanding the response of species to changing environmental conditions. However, thermal tolerance determining the vulnerability to warming of many abundant marine species is still poorly understood. In this study, we quantifed in the feld the efects of a temperature anomaly recorded in the Mediterranean Sea during the summer of 2015 on populations of two common sympatric bryozoans, Myriapora truncata and Pentapora fascialis. Then, we experimentally assessed their thermal tolerances in aquaria as well as diferent sublethal responses to warming. Diferences between species were found in survival patterns in natural populations, P. fascialis showing signifcantly lower survival rates than M. truncata. The thermotolerance experiments supported feld observations: P. fascialis started to show signs of necrosis when the temperature was raised to 25–26 °C and completely died between 28–29 °C, coinciding with the temperature when we observed frst signs of necrosis in M. truncata. The results from this study refect diferent responses to warming between these two co-occurring species, highlighting the importance of combining multiple approaches to assess the vulnerability of benthic species in a changing climate world. Morphogenetic gradients in graptolites and bryozoans ADAM URBANEK Urbanek, A. 2004. Morphogenetic gradients in graptolites and bryozoans. Acta Palaentologica Polonica 49 (4): 485–504. Despite independent evolution of coloniality in hemichordates and bryozoans, their colonies show common features. In both instances colony is a genet or clonal system composed of zygotic oozooid and a number of blastozooids (= modules) integrated by physical continuity of tissues, sharing a common genotype and subject to common morphogenetic control. In some groups of graptolites and bryozoans, colonies display a regular morphological gradient. Simple graptoloid and bryozoan colonies consist of a proximal zone of astogenetic change and a distal zone of astogenetic repetition. Observed morphological gradient may be attributed to diffusion, along the colony axis, of a morphogen produced by the oozooid; in the zone of astogenetic change the morphogen is above certain threshold level and drops below it in the zone of asto− genetic repetition. This model is supported by observations on regeneration of fractured graptoloid colonies. Regenera− tive branch never displays astogenetic change. The same rule is valid for regeneration of fractured bryozoan colonies. While the early astogeny of simple bryozoan colonies may be explained within the framework of the gradient theory, the late astogeny of more complex ones involves multiple succession of zones of change and repetition, without analogy in astogeny of graptoloids. Thus, late astogeny in bryozoan colonies may be controlled by cyclic somatic/reproductive changes, probably independent of the primary morphogen. Evolutionary changes in the graptoloid colonies involve both the spreading of the novelties over a greater number of zooids (penetrance) and an increase in the degree of phenotypic manifestation of a given character (expressivity).
